首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Py2App找不到可用的tk.tcl

Py2App是一个用于将Python应用程序打包为可执行文件的工具。它使用了Tkinter库来创建图形用户界面(GUI)。在打包过程中,Py2App需要访问tk.tcl文件来加载Tkinter库的相关资源。

当Py2App找不到可用的tk.tcl文件时,可能是由于以下原因导致的:

  1. 缺少Tkinter库:确保已正确安装Tkinter库。Tkinter是Python的标准库之一,用于创建GUI应用程序。你可以通过运行import tkinter来检查是否已正确安装Tkinter库。
  2. 缺少tk.tcl文件:tk.tcl文件是Tkinter库的一部分,它包含了Tkinter所需的资源。如果该文件丢失或无法访问,Py2App将无法打包应用程序。你可以尝试重新安装Tkinter库,或者从其他可靠来源获取tk.tcl文件并将其放置在正确的位置。
  3. 环境变量配置错误:确保你的环境变量配置正确。有时,Py2App可能无法正确识别环境变量中的Tkinter路径。你可以尝试手动设置环境变量,将Tkinter库的路径添加到PYTHONPATH中。
  4. Py2App版本不兼容:如果你正在使用较旧的Py2App版本,可能会遇到与tk.tcl文件相关的问题。尝试升级到最新版本的Py2App,以确保与Tkinter库的兼容性。

总结起来,当Py2App找不到可用的tk.tcl文件时,你可以检查是否正确安装了Tkinter库,确保tk.tcl文件存在并可访问,检查环境变量配置是否正确,并尝试升级Py2App版本。如果问题仍然存在,建议查阅Py2App的官方文档或寻求相关技术支持以获取更详细的解决方案。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(CVM):提供弹性计算能力,满足各类业务需求。产品介绍链接
  • 云数据库 MySQL 版:可扩展的关系型数据库服务,提供高性能、高可用的数据库解决方案。产品介绍链接
  • 云存储(COS):提供安全、稳定、低成本的对象存储服务,适用于各种数据存储和传输场景。产品介绍链接
  • 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,帮助开发者快速构建和部署人工智能应用。产品介绍链接
  • 物联网开发平台(IoT Explorer):提供全面的物联网解决方案,帮助用户快速构建和管理物联网设备。产品介绍链接
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共18个视频
【webpack5】新版Webpack实战与应用 学习猿地
学习猿地
课程内容包括初识webpack5、webpack安装和基本体验、webpack的五个核心概念,重点学习打包样式资源、打包HTML资源、打包图片资源、打包基他资源,以及devServer配置与应用,配置可用的基本开发环境,并对webpack配置文件内容进行详解,并配置标准的开发和生产环境案例和配置jQuery+BootStrap的开发环境。
领券